Understanding Self-Hypnosis
Self-hypnosis involves guiding oneself into a trance-like state to facilitate mental, emotional, or spiritual work. Unlike hypnotherapy conducted by a professional, self-hypnosis empowers practitioners to access altered states at will. It is a versatile technique that can lead to personal insights and behavioral change. #
How Self-Hypnosis Works
The process typically begins with relaxation and focused attention. Practitioners may use visualization, affirmations, or guided imagery to deepen the trance state. Once in this receptive state, suggestions or intentions are introduced, who want to modify subconscious patterns, alleviate issues, or enhance spiritual awareness. Eldon Taylor’s Self-Hypnosis And Subliminal Technology emphasizes the importance of setting clear goals and maintaining a focused mind during the process. Regular practice enhances the ability to enter deeper trance states faster and more effectively. #

Practical Notes for Practitioners
Start with a quiet, comfortable environment. Use a sequence of relaxation techniques such as deep breathing or progressive muscle relaxation. Visualize a peaceful scene or repeat affirmations aligned with your intention. Consistency is key; daily practice increases proficiency. Incorporate related techniques like abdominal breathing for relaxation or affective influence to enhance the effectiveness of your self-hypnosis sessions. Remember, the goal is to reach a receptive state where suggestions can be embedded for personal or magical purposes. #
